Detailsinfo

A vulnerability was found in Linux Kernel up to 5.15.60/5.18.17/5.19.1. It has been classified as critical. This affects the function p9_read_work of the component net. The manipulation with an unknown input leads to a reference count vulnerability. CWE is classifying the issue as CWE-911. The product uses a reference count to manage a resource, but it does not update or incorrectly updates the reference count. This is going to have an impact on availability. The summary by CVE is:

In the Linux kernel, the following vulnerability has been resolved: net: 9p: fix refcount leak in p9_read_work() error handling p9_req_put need to be called when m->rreq->rc.sdata is NULL to avoid temporary refcount leak. [Dominique: commit wording adjustments, p9_req_put argument fixes for rebase]

The advisory is shared at git.kernel.org. This vulnerability is uniquely identified as CVE-2022-50114 since 06/18/2025. Technical details are known, but no exploit is available.

Upgrading to version 5.15.61, 5.18.18 or 5.19.2 eliminates this vulnerability. Applying the patch 8324649b0035cbb30ebc3ca901540cb392e89041/622f2a467bdfbce73fd43ea74b5f0fd2caaa8c5d/34b9a188557c1d5a50e07cf228d054101aee0af3/4ac7573e1f9333073fa8d303acc941c9b7ab7f61 is able to eliminate this problem. The bugfix is ready for download at git.kernel.org. The best possible mitigation is suggested to be upgrading to the latest version.
